Sesame-Crusted Meatballs (Polpettine in Crosta di Sesamo)

Category: Appetizers
Servings: 38 meatballs

These Sesame-Crusted Meatballs are the perfect bite-sized appetizers, featuring a savory combination of pork and beef, all encased in a crispy sesame seed coating. The aromatic touch of fresh dill and a dash of grated Grana Padano cheese enhance the flavors, while the sesame seeds add an irresistible crunch. Whether served as a starter for a dinner party or enjoyed as a snack, these meatballs are sure to impress.


Ingredients

Ingredient Amount
Ground Pork 300g
Ground Beef 300g
Whole Wheat Bread (crumbs) 65g
Grana Padano DOP (cheese) 50g
White Sesame Seeds 50g
Black Sesame Seeds 25g
Egg 1
Fresh Dill (finely chopped) 1 pinch
Fine Salt To taste
Black Pepper To taste

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Bread Crumbs: Start by cutting the crust off the whole wheat bread. Cut the remaining bread into small cubes, then crumble them in a food processor or mixer to create fine bread crumbs. Set the breadcrumbs aside.

  2. Chop the Dill: Finely chop the fresh dill and set it aside.

  3. Mix the Meat: In a large mixing bowl, combine the ground pork and ground beef. Use your hands to mix the two types of meat thoroughly.

  4. Add Bread Crumbs & Cheese: Add the crumbled bread to the meat mixture, followed by the grated Grana Padano cheese. Stir until everything is evenly combined.

  5. Season: Add the finely chopped dill, egg, salt, and pepper to the mixture. Continue mixing until the egg is fully incorporated and the seasoning is evenly distributed throughout the meat.

  6. Form the Meatballs: With your hands, take small portions of the mixture (about 20g each) and shape them into small meatballs. You should have about 38 meatballs.

  7. Coat in Sesame Seeds: Place the white sesame seeds in a shallow dish. Roll each meatball in the sesame seeds, ensuring they are well-coated. Repeat this step until all the meatballs are covered in sesame seeds.

  8. Bake: Preheat your oven to 180°C (350°F) for a static oven or 160°C (320°F) for a fan-assisted oven. Place the meatballs on a baking tray lined with parchment paper. Optionally, drizzle a little olive oil over the top to help them crisp up during baking. Bake for approximately 25 minutes in a static oven or 15-20 minutes in a fan-assisted oven.

  9. Serve: Once baked, remove the meatballs from the oven and let them cool slightly. Serve them hot as an appetizer, garnished with a little extra dill or a drizzle of olive oil if desired.
